Your digital identity is comprised of your username, a password, and an alternate email address. At Northeast, your username will always be your Northeast email address. Your alternate email address is used when you request to create a new password.
You control your password. You can create a new one anytime by clicking the "Create New Password" link from any sign on screen.
New Students — Complete the setup of your digital identity by establishing your password using the "Create New Password" link.
Existing Students — Maintain your digital identity by keeping your alternate email address up to date.

The one exception is Tigerline. Tigerline is a legacy system that is scheduled to be retired in the Fall of 2019. Tigerline is not compatible with single sign-on will require the use of your Student ID and a PIN number. This PIN number is printed on your Acceptance Letter and is available from the Office of Admissions and Records.
